Black Diamond Therapeutics, Inc. (BDTX) - Porter's Five Forces: Competitive rivalry

You're looking at a space where the established players are giants, so the competitive rivalry for Black Diamond Therapeutics, Inc. is definitely very high, even though Silevertinib targets a specific niche: non-classical EGFRm (epidermal growth factor receptor-mutated) Non-Small Cell Lung Cancer (NSCLC). It's a classic David versus Goliath scenario in oncology development.

The direct competition isn't just other small biotechs; it's large pharma with deeply entrenched, approved EGFR inhibitors. AstraZeneca's osimertinib, a third-generation TKI (tyrosine kinase inhibitor), continues to dominate the standard-of-care landscape for EGFR-mutated NSCLC. Still, Black Diamond Therapeutics is positioning Silevertinib as a brain-penetrant fourth-generation MasterKey inhibitor, aiming to address resistance mechanisms that these established drugs face.

The sheer size of the prize fuels this intense rivalry. The global NSCLC market is massive, projected to reach $36.9 billion by 2031. That kind of top-line potential means every incremental improvement in efficacy or resistance management draws significant competitive attention. Here's a quick look at the established market incumbent versus Black Diamond Therapeutics' current standing as of late 2025.

Metric Osimertinib (AstraZeneca) Silevertinib (BDTX)
Generation/Class Third-Generation EGFR TKI Fourth-Generation EGFR MasterKey Inhibitor
Target Indication Status Standard-of-Care (Approved) Phase 2 Trial (Frontline non-classical EGFRm NSCLC)
Estimated Market Size (2025) $7.75 billion (Osimertinib Drugs Market) N/A (Pre-commercial)
Phase 2 Patient Enrollment (n) N/A (Approved) 43 patients
Next Key Data Readout Label Expansion/Combination Data Objective Response Rate (ORR) and preliminary Duration of Response (DOR) in Q4 2025

Right now, the rivalry is entirely focused on clinical data readouts. For Black Diamond Therapeutics, the next few months are everything. The rivalry hinges on whether Silevertinib can demonstrate superior efficacy or a better profile in the specific patient population it targets. The company is banking on its data to drive partnership discussions for pivotal development.

The immediate focus areas defining the competitive tension include:

  • Anticipated Q4 2025 data for n=43 patients.
  • Potential FDA feedback meeting scheduled for 1H 2026.
  • Competition from other approved agents like amivantamab plus lazertinib combination therapy.
  • The need to secure partnership funding for pivotal trials.
  • The established market dominance of AstraZeneca in the broader EGFR-mutated space.

Black Diamond Therapeutics ended Q2 2025 with $142.8 million in cash and equivalents, which management stated provides runway into Q4 2027. That funding position gives them the necessary runway to see through the critical Q4 2025 data release without immediate financial duress, but success in the trial is the only thing that will shift the competitive balance against the incumbents.

Black Diamond Therapeutics, Inc. (BDTX) - Porter's Five Forces: Threat of substitutes

The threat of substitutes for Black Diamond Therapeutics, Inc. (BDTX) is definitively high. You are operating in oncology, a space where treatment options are constantly evolving and where established modalities hold significant sway. Honestly, any new therapy, even one with a novel mechanism, faces an uphill battle against what doctors and patients already know works.

Existing standard-of-care options are robust and include foundational treatments like chemotherapy, radiation, and immunotherapy. These modalities are widely available and their efficacy profiles are well-documented across various cancer types. Furthermore, the market itself reflects this reliance on established classes; in the global cancer therapeutics market valued at $190.6 billion in 2025, targeted therapy already accounts for the highest share at 54% of the market by therapy type.

Other approved targeted therapies and combination regimens serve as very effective substitutes, especially in the specific indications Black Diamond Therapeutics, Inc. is targeting. For instance, in the broader oncology drugs market for 2025, the targeted drugs segment is projected to hold 39.4% of the market share. These approved agents, often building on years of clinical experience, present a high hurdle for any new entrant to clear. Novel modalities, like antibody-drug conjugates and multispecific antibodies, are also rapidly growing, accounting for 35% of oncology trials started in 2024, showing the breadth of competition.

The immediate risk here centers on silevertinib's ongoing Phase 2 trial in frontline non-classical EGFRm NSCLC patients. If the upcoming data fails to impress, patients are immediately forced to use substitutes. Black Diamond Therapeutics, Inc. completed enrollment for this study with n=43 patients, and the market is keenly awaiting the Objective Response Rate (ORR) and preliminary duration of treatment data expected in Q4 2025. A negative signal here would instantly push the focus back to established, approved alternatives while the company waits for Progression-Free Survival (PFS) data, which is not expected until H1 2026.

To overcome this substantial threat, the company's unique 'MasterKey' approach, embodied by silevertinib as a 4th generation irreversible brain penetrant EGFR MasterKey inhibitor, absolutely must demonstrate superior efficacy. Superiority isn't just about being effective; it means showing a meaningful step-change over what is currently available, particularly in terms of response durability or safety profile, to justify the switch from established treatments. You need clear, compelling data to displace the existing standard.

Black Diamond Therapeutics, Inc. (BDTX) - Porter's Five Forces: Threat of new entrants

The threat of new entrants for Black Diamond Therapeutics, Inc. (BDTX) is decidedly low; the barriers to entry are immense in oncology, especially for targeted therapies like their MasterKey approach. Honestly, you're not just competing against established players; you're competing against the sheer scale of capital and time required to even get to the starting line.

Regulatory hurdles, specifically the U.S. Food and Drug Administration (FDA) approval process, and the non-negotiable need for large, costly clinical trials are a defintely deterrent. For instance, filing a New Drug Application (NDA) with clinical data in Fiscal Year 2025 costs a sponsor $4.3 million alone. This is just the final administrative hurdle, not the years of research preceding it.

Black Diamond Therapeutics' current financial footing demonstrates the capital intensity of this space. As of the third quarter of 2025, Black Diamond Therapeutics ended with approximately $135.5 million in cash, cash equivalents, and investments. Management projects this cash position is sufficient to fund anticipated operating expenses and capital expenditure requirements into Q4 2027. That runway into late 2027 shows the kind of financial cushion a new entrant would need just to survive the early clinical phases without immediate external funding.

The specialized intellectual property around the MasterKey approach creates a temporary moat, but the real moat is the sunk cost and time already invested by Black Diamond Therapeutics. New entrants would face a decade-plus timeline and billions in cumulative costs to reach a comparable clinical stage with a validated platform and ongoing trials.
